Pope Stresses Human Rights, Ethical Science
Article | UNITED NATIONS, April 18 -- Pope Benedict XVI, using the stage provided by the United Nations, gently but forcefully warned on Friday against the perils of the modern world -- technology and science that violate "the order of creation," environmental degradation, the abuse of human rights and the...
